As I saw now the functionality for handling resolution and paper type 
separately is already implemented in the script.
So the the work would mainly be to separate this option inside the PPDs 
(there's no paper type section till now). Probably some constraints are needed 
so I have to read in the specification how that works ...

Do you think it's possible to release the packages as they are now? It's 
working for me and "drop" also confirmed it. 2 users at the German forum 
ubuntuusers.de wrote that it worked, too.
If yes, I would have enough time to patch the PPDs and make sure everything 
works correct.

BTW: Have I to increase the version number of the PPDs (*FileVersion:
"1.01") that CUPS updates the file(s) in /etc/cups/ppd?
